Industry share of GDP in the Netherlands in 2025 — 17.7%. Ranked 127 in the world out of 158. Since 1969, the indicator has fallen by 15.2 pp.

About the indicator

The share of industrial value added — mining, manufacturing, electricity, water supply and construction — in GDP. The classification follows the ISIC divisions. A high share can mean either a developed manufacturing sector or dependence on resource extraction, so the indicator should be read alongside the share of manufacturing.
